General Info
In Block
761ca8de5a0636a9c4a2b53c4336f87285e23ec3f6378d1ea26ea9639dab72cd
In block height
Total Input
1429.74443055 RDD
Total Output
1429.74343055 RDD
Transaction Details
Fee
0.001 RDD
mined Mon, 18 May 2015 07:56:13 UTC
From
977.80077827 RDDFrom
451.94365228 RDD